Signs left in nature

In the Middle Ages, evidence of the intense heat of gamma rays was found in plants and ice. This was discovered by researchers in 2012. In this regard, they mentioned the ancient cedar tree of Japan. There, the isotope noted abnormal levels of radioactive carbon 14 (a type of carbon element). Such radioactivity has also been observed in ice in Antarctica. However, it belongs to the isotope radioactive beryllium 10 (a type of basic substance in beryllium). Such isotopes are caused by intense radiation in the nitrogen atoms in the upper part of the atmosphere. This type of isotope is not very different in terms of chemical properties than the original element. However, its influence on the nucleus (the center of the atom) and the animal kingdom is extensive. Using data from tree cycles and ice sheets, the researchers have confirmed that the event occurred between 774 and 775. But this radiation came from space. At first, the researchers thought that supernovae, i.e., the exploding star, had a role to play in this incident. This idea is canceled. If this were the case, the pieces that were still thrown and moved from there could still be seen in the telescope. Later, another us team of researchers said that the excitement of the fire from an unusually large solar flare, or the surface of the sun, came to the earth and killed it.  In general, during these times, the sun releases 16 billion mega tons of energy per second from the surface, billions of times more than the atomic bomb emitted in Hiroshima. But at the time, the energy was even higher. Many in the scientific team did not agree with this. Because the energy generated in the solar flare is not comparable to the production of the found isotopes carbon 14 and beryllium 10.
